Purpose

The primary purpose for this library is to encourage spiritual growth and development through an appreciation of what the Lord has done in and through believers who have gone before us. A secondary purpose is to provide healthy reading material for children and young people. We hope that the materials in the library would encourage the families with children to spend some time each day to read to them.

Materials

The s in the library are mainly biographical and historical in nature. We have many teachings in the church life but still need examples of the Lord's dealing with others to be able to apply what we have learned to our own lives. This does not mean that we endorse everything that other believers did or experienced. Oftentimes even the most spiritual believers have had blind spots in certain areas. A couple of the most common examples are concerning believers' concept of heaven and concerning their practice of "Christian" holidays. We should not follow them in these kinds of things.

Thus someone may have advanced far beyond our own experience in some ways and yet be short in other ways. In particular, few believers before us have been clear concerning God's eternal purpose and the means He is using to carry it out. This is a great treasure that we should never lose sight of. So even though we can learn a lot from others we should know and appreciate our own heritage even the more. But if we are clear concerning God's economy then knowing and appreciating the Lord's work in and through others will inspire and help us toward the goal.

The best materials for children and young people are both interesting and of value in teaching them the Bible stories or character lessons. We hope that every child growing up among us would have had their parents read many of these kinds of materials to them.
